Why Garage Keypads Fail in Cold Weather
Numerous factors can contribute to a garage keypad’s failure to function effectively during cold weather. Let’s explore some of the most common causes.
1. Battery Performance Issues
The primary reason many electronic devices fail in the cold is related to their power source. Most garage keypads operate on batteries, and colder temperatures can affect their performance.
How Cold Weather Affects Batteries
As temperatures drop, the chemical reactions within batteries slow down, leading to:
- Lower Voltage Output: Cold temperatures can cause a decrease in voltage, making it harder for the keypad to function.
- Reduced Capacity: The overall capacity of batteries diminishes in colder conditions, which means they might not hold a charge as effectively.
Consequently, if your keypad is displaying signs of failure in freezing temperatures, it could likely be a battery issue.

Troubleshooting Steps for a Non-Functional Garage Keypad
If your garage keypad stops responding in cold weather, try these troubleshooting steps to identify and potentially resolve the issue before calling for help.
1. Check the Batteries
If your keypad is unresponsive, the first step is to check the batteries:
- Replace Old Batteries: Even if they seem functional, it’s wise to replace them with fresh ones.
- Inspect Battery Compartment: Look for corrosion or any residue in the battery compartment that might be affecting connectivity.
2. Reset the Keypad
Sometimes, resetting your keypad can solve various issues:
- Locate the Reset Button: Every keypad will have a specific reset procedure. Refer to the manufacturer’s manual and follow the necessary steps.
- Reprogram the Keypad: If resetting doesn’t solve the issue, you may need to reprogram the keypad per the manufacturer’s instructions.
3. Inspect for Ice or Moisture Damage
If batteries are fine and the keypad doesn’t function, it could be due to moisture infiltration or ice:
- Check for Ice Buildup: Inspect the keypad to see if there’s any visible ice or freezing. If found, gently thaw it out and dry any visible moisture.
- Look for Corrosion: If you notice corrosion, you may need to clean the affected area or consider replacing the keypad altogether.
4. Signal Strength Check
If you suspect a signal issue:
- Approach the Receiver: Stand closer to the garage door opener to see if the keypad responds from a reduced distance.
- Test in Different Weather Conditions: If it works on certain days but not others, you may need to investigate signal interference.

Is it safe to use a heat source on my garage keypad?
While it might be tempting to use a heat source to thaw out a frozen garage keypad, it’s essential to exercise caution. Direct exposure to high temperatures can damage the keypad components. Instead, consider using a gentle heat source, such as a hairdryer set to low or a warm cloth, to warm the keypad gradually.
Another effective method is simply to allow the natural warmth from the garage (if it’s heated) to reach the keypad. If the garage remains cold, you could also cover the keypad with insulated materials until temperatures rise. These methods can help you avoid potential damage while attempting to restore functionality.
